About Carib Aviation:
Carib Aviation was an airline based in Antigua and Barbuda.
Founded in 1972 with a single prop engine aircraft, Carib Aviation provided charter and scheduled flights throughout the Caribbean from its main base in Antigua.
The company employed 63 personnel, including some 15 pilots and 22 engineering staff. The office facilities were at VC Bird International Airport, accommodating administration, accounts, operations and traffic departments An addition terminal office facilities were located at Robert L. Bradshaw International Airport in Saint Kitts and Nevis islands. Carib Aviation also operated the DOMINICA AIR TAXI service between Antigua, Saint Lucia and Canefield Airport as well as a local feeder for LIAT.
On Tuesday 30th September, 2008, Bruce Kaufman, CEO of the airline, announced that he was forced to cancel all flights the very same day because of no flight crews available. He accused LIAT to have hired 7 of his Twin Otter pilots within a few days, breaking an agreement between the two airlines signed earlier in 2008 and leaving him with no choice to stop all operations.(Source: Wikipedia - 2009)
